Relay Solutions

TE Connectivity's (TE) broad range of relays and contactors serve a variety of applications. The TE product line includes leading brands such as AGASTAT, AXICOM, CII, KILOVAC, OEG, P&B, PRODUCTS UNLIMITED, and SCHRACK. Switching capabilities range from dry circuit to 1600A, up to 70kV, and as high as 6GHz. Electromechanical, solid-state, and hybrid types range from SMT PC board-mount devices to large panel-mount units. TE's line of relays features expansive sets of options for enclosures, terminations, inputs, contact arrangements, and ratings. High-performance types are specifically designed to operate in rigorous environments (shock, vibration, temperature, altitude) such as those encountered in military and aerospace applications.
